Just read an interesting article about developments in mapping neural circuitry, and techniques to stimulate specific neurons at actual brain speed. Hopefully---someday---treatment will target very specific neurons and neural pathways (with either brain-speed electrical impulse input or with chemicals that do so) instead of targeting approximate areas of the brain with chemicals and slower electric inputs. It's probably a very long way off, but it is still nice to know that someone is working on it.
